function chunkText(content: string, max: number): string[] {
if (content.length <= max) return [content];
const out: string[] = [];
let rest = content;
while (rest.length > max) {
let split = rest.lastIndexOf("\n", max);
if (split < max / 2) split = rest.lastIndexOf(" ", max);
if (split < max / 2) split = max;
out.push(rest.slice(0, split));
rest = rest.slice(split).replace(/^\n+/, "");
}
if (rest) out.push(rest);
return out;
}
